Output 3d05facac13ce7ef48703afbe4a9a043bb0b9d5aa10ec37f13c65e2e6e646be9:0

value
694216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af78246787d112d6ed35b1af0fd11703d633e02e OP_EQUAL
address
3Hgp6jvL12ooTwGKGGF3zQFgAjW4ESfWrQ
transaction
3d05facac13ce7ef48703afbe4a9a043bb0b9d5aa10ec37f13c65e2e6e646be9
spent
true